General comments

Subject category Comment text
Deposit INFORMATION FROM PRR-1855, DATED 1952. RADIOACTIVITY: AVERAGE TO 25 TIMES BG. SAMPLES ASSAYED LOW, .001-.002% U308. MINE W : 1000 FT OF DRIFT PLUS STOPING AND WINZE WORK. THE MINE WAS LEASED TO M. BOWLES, 1200 CHESTNUT STREET, AURORA COLORADO. AREA IS COVERED BY THE 7-1/2 MINUTE MAP, CENTRAL CITY.
